ARMS does not offer counseling services. We often recommend a combination of counseling/coaching and ARMS healing classes for full recovery from abuse. Please note that ARMS never recommends couples counseling when abuse is present in the relationship. Here is why.

It’s important for individuals to seek counselors and coaches who truly understand the manipulation of abuse. Most counselors are not trained specifically in domestic violence. In fact, counselors and social workers frequently take the DV training that ARMS has available as there is little to no abuse training in their professional schooling.  The counselors and coaches we recommend below have been trained and vetted. They provide knowledgeable and caring services to both survivors and perpetrators of abuse.
